Contents Note
This manuscript comprises one sermon preached by Benjamin Wadsworth (1670-1737), delivered on 23 June 1707. The notetaker is Joseph Mason (signed and dated 29 July 1707). At the end of the manuscript, there is a fragment of a sermon by 'Nath[aniel] Collon', written in the hand of Mason. This has not been recorded here, as it was preached in 1720.
